How long does it take to get LIC surrender value?

Once all the necessary documents are submitted to the company, they will process the request and the surrender value will be transferred to the bank account within a maximum of 10 days. Surrendering an LIC policy must be done only after thinking about the potential consequences arising out of it.

How can I check my LIC policy online without registration?

The Life Insurance Corporation of India provides an SMS number. It can be used to verify the status of a policy without having to register. You need to SMS ASKLIC<policy number>STAT to 56767877 from your registered phone number.

How can I check my LIC policy by SMS?

You just need to send SMS on 56677 to know status of your LIC policy. If you want to know premium of your LIC policy, you need to type 'ASKLIC PREMIUM' and send the SMS on 56677. If your policy has lapsed, you can type 'ASKLIC REVIVAL' and send it on 56677.

How much money will I get if I surrender my LIC policy after 3 years?

A policyholder can surrender his/her policy only after the completion of 3 years, i.e. the policy has to have been in force for a period of 3 years, at least. The surrender value provided by LIC is essentially 30% of the premiums that have been paid so far.

Is surrendering LIC policy good?

On surrendering the policy, a certain amount of money is provided to the life assured by LIC. This sum of money is called the Surrender Value. Though as per the various researchers, surrendering of policies is not recommended because LIC Surrender value after 4 years is uniformly low.

What is surrender benefit?

Definition: It is the amount the policyholder will get from the life insurance company if he decides to exit the policy before maturity. Description: A mid-term surrender would result in the policyholder getting a sum of what has been allocated towards savings and the earnings thereon.

How is surrender value calculated?

Surrender value factor will get close to 100% of premiums paid when the policy nears maturity. Hence, the guaranteed surrender value is calculated as total premiums paid multiplied by the surrender value factor.

How much is surrender value?

Types of Surrender Value

Guaranteed surrender value is mentioned in the brochure and is payable after the completion of 3 years. It is 30% of the premiums paid, excluding premium for the first year. It also excludes any additional premium paid for riders and any bonus that you may have received from the insurer.

How much commission does a LIC agent get?

There isn't any fix salary from the LIC for the agents. Though, Agents earn the commission for the policies they sale. LIC offers 25% to 35% commission on the policy premium for the first year, then 7.5% for 2nd & 3rd Year + 5% till the policy maturity.

How long does it take to get LIC maturity amount?

Maturity Claims:

1) In case of Endowment type of Policies, amount is payable at the end of the policy period. The Branch Office which services the policy sends out a letter informing the date on which the policy monies are payable to the policyholder at least two months before the due date of payment.
